Location
Address: 50 Black Mountain Campground Rd, Burnsville, North Carolina 28714
GPS: 35.752721, -82.221142
View on Map
Local Directions: From Burnsville take U.S. 19E for 5 miles, turn right on NC 80S for 12 miles. Just past the Mt. Mitchell Golf Course turn right on Forest Road #472. After a mile of paved road, the road becomes gravel. Watch for a right turn and stay on FR #472.

This place is like a second home to me. We've been returning here for many years now, ever since my kids were still small. They're a little bigger now and the place still looks beautiful to them. The sites we had were pretty roomy for our needs, and the campground itself is a great base for hiking and biking around the Mt. Mitchell area. You can also spend the day listening to the song of the river while fishing for trout. They've added bathrooms with hot showers in the last few years, and the wonderful staff have kept them very clean. We don't see any reason not to come back year after year.
